Experience

I began my career as a counsellor for Childline, before working as a counsellor with young people in four schools. I then served in two private hospitals, working in outpatient wards, followed by roles as a forensic and addiction counsellor in three prisons.

Later, I joined a primary-care mental health service where I served as a therapist, perinatal mental health lead, safeguarding lead, and ultimately as service lead/manager. I have also worked in secondary-care adult mental health services and in a complex interface clinic, supporting individuals with severe and enduring mental health challenges, including complex trauma and personality disorders.

For the past 18 years I have worked within both the NHS and private practice. I am currently employed by the NHS as a Trauma Therapist for Essex Police.
